How they compare

Rwanda currently reports 403,106 number against 384,387 number in Papua New Guinea, a difference of 18,719 number.

The two have swapped places 3 times across 51 shared years of data; in 1970 it was Papua New Guinea ahead.

Papua New Guinea ranks 76th and Rwanda ranks 73rd of 205 countries.

Across the 6 decades both report, Papua New Guinea averaged higher in 2 and Rwanda in 4.

Head to head by decade

Decade Papua New Guinea Rwanda Difference Ahead
1970s 130,085 number 140,840 number 10,755 number Rwanda
1980s 177,553 number 166,266 number 11,287 number Papua New Guinea
1990s 233,017 number 213,240 number 19,777 number Papua New Guinea
2000s 274,787 number 302,886 number 28,099 number Rwanda
2010s 345,920 number 354,322 number 8,402 number Rwanda
2020s 384,387 number 403,106 number 18,719 number Rwanda

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
